In a city of smoke and steel, where crowns are forged to bind more than kingdoms, one desperate choice entwines fate, power, and forbidden desire. When she slips the wrong crown upon her head, a young rebel is marked by a curse older than the empire itself-one that binds her blood, her will, and her very soul. Branded by a sigil that grows stronger with every beat of her heart, she finds herself tethered to a prince of fire and shadows, a man sworn to destroy everything she stands for. But the crown does not care for enemies or vows. It only claims. As rebellion simmers in the gears of the city and secrets coil in the smoke-choked streets, she must decide whether to fight the bond consuming her-or surrender to a destiny that could ruin them both. And somewhere in the cracks of loyalty and ruin, love begins to burn.
